Women’s: Vintage Where Marc and Miuccia lead, the masses
tend to follow. Prada, Louis Vuitton and Marc Jacobs unashamedly channelled the distinct aesthetic of TV series Mad Men for Fall/Winter 2010, culminating in an authoritative vision of prim and proper femininity. Heralding the imminent return of ladylike elegance twin-sets, pretty vintage print blouses and neat jackets are paired with coordinating accessories, leather gloves and handbags; worthy of the eternally stylish Grace Kelly. The aesthetic extends to footwear, as
classic courts and vintage shapes are rendered appropriate for daywear. Luxurious leathers and polished finishes reiterate the expected propriety, however, discreet details contemporise the style.
Marc Jacobs’ youthful Mary Jane update
is rendered in a pearlescent silver finish, a diamante fastening and exaggerated round toe recalling classic dance shoes. Similarly Milly by Michelle Smith rejuvenates the brogue with patent and suede details, subtle details that reinvigorate the style for a new generation. An ideal style for the tricky Summer to Winter transitional period, the shapes work equally well when paired with tapered trousers or flesh-tone fishnets. Louis Vuitton’s more directional design
features a contrast heel and bow detail, and heralds the unexpected return of the pointed toe. As designers slowly embrace the opinion-dividing shape, last popular in the mid Nineties along with the kitten heel; expect the evolution of ladylike elegance to continue for Fall/Winter 2011.

Bow Detail Court The ubiquitous court is updated with a solid blocky high heel. Flirty peep-toe and bow details reinforce the use of snakeskin leather finishes that promote a subverted vision of femininity.
Two-Tone Ankle strap A contrast toe detail pays subtle homage to the iconic Chanel pump, adding an air of genteel refinement to a stiletto heeled court. Experiment with unexpected colorways, including brown and cream, to further update the aesthetic.
Pointed Toe Sling-back Heralding the unexpected return of the slingback, a pointed toe is paired with a delicate bow detailing. A limited color palette exaggerates the ladylike elegance, coordinate heel and detail, but contrast the finishes for a contemporary juxtaposition.
